The number of readings from the Holy Bible at a Sunday Mass.
What is four? (First Reading, Responsorial Psalm, Second Reading, Gospel)
At the time of St. Josaphat's construction, this building was the only one in the United States to have a larger dome.
What is the United States Capitol?

The Latin phrase meaning "toward the East", referring to the priest facing towards the tabernacle with his back to the people.
What is "ad orientem"?
The type of building (and location) that was demolished before traveling in pieces to Milwaukee. These pieces would become the Church we have today.
What is the United States Custom House, Court House, and Post Office (Chicago, IL)?
